Output bafcc529b6c01151a75d5d60b74a4e92142ea55e79bf21f6b2f2c96df7e33347:0

value
25318608
script pubkey
OP_0 OP_PUSHBYTES_20 05d7142a1ab6238064336d0d9b4d1476f1a7a1d6
address
bc1qqht3g2s6kc3cqepnd5xekng5wmc60gwkzjve7a
transaction
bafcc529b6c01151a75d5d60b74a4e92142ea55e79bf21f6b2f2c96df7e33347
confirmations
37117
spent
true